GARDEN OF SENSATIONS : AN IMMERSIVE EXPERIENCE

“Garden of Sensations” is an interactive sound installation set in a garden or a park.

 

It was designed for “listening to” sensations, and going through, seeing and touching sounds.

 

A TRANSDISCIPLINARY APPROACH :

 

• A MUSICAL CONCEPT : THE REAL VS. THE VIRTUAL SCORE

 

• A PLASTIC CONCEPT : STAGING THE OBJECT

 

• A PHILOSOPHICAL CONCEPT : GILLES CLÉMENT’S “MOVING GARDEN” THEORY

 

The music played throughout this installation comes from a real score. At the interactive level, the music is reorganized and uploaded into modules that create a “virtual score”. By means of its interactivity, the installation encourages participants to add their own touch of imagination, at least in part, giving reality to the virtual score.

 

At the end of the real score performance, listeners are invited to experiment with the same, but reorganized music. Each participant dances, using his or her body to brush up against, touch or just pass by the various modules. The audience-turned-performers thus add their own fancy to the installation, and instinctively and playfully redefine it.

 

The installation modules make use of ordinary objects found in gardens. Beyond diverting them, the artist sublimates their everyday role by staging them musically and poetically. Their symbolic value is emphasized through this shifted perspective.

 

A 2-PART WORK :

• PART 1: LISTENING TO A MUSICAL PIECE

• PART 2: INTERACTING WITH THE AUDIENCE

 

How it works:

 

In Part 1, music is performed in a closed space for listeners. The 5-module interactive installation is set up outside this space, but in close proximity.

 

The five interactive modules in the “Garden of Sensations” are: The Lovers' Bench, Tree-Brushing, Birdhouses, The Door and The Mirror, and the Territory of Fireflies.

 

Sequence of Events:

 

Instrumental and electroacoustic pieces are played at different times of day. The audience can first access the closed space where these are played, and then discover the interactive garden. Or the other way around. The type of interactivity and sounds heard in the Garden of Sensation change along with each musical performance. The public can thus experience two distinct temporalities: short and continuous with the performances, and diffuse with the installation.

 

The various performance types include piano + electroacoustics, percussions + electroacoustics, ambulatory flute + electroacoustics, as well as combinations of these.

 

Design, music and execution: Alexandre Lévy

Design, installation and videos: Sophie Lecomte

Computerized musical  programming: Max Bruckert

Stage props and lights: Jean-Louis Esclapès

Sound engineer: David Thomas

 

This joint aKousthéa production was made with the cooperation of: GRAME, Musée Gadagne (Lyons), the cities of La Courneuve and Savigny-le-Temple, the Ferme du Buisson (National Stage of Marne-la-Vallée) and the Val d’Europe urban community, and was Co-financed by: GRAME and the Musée Gadagne.

 

It received financial support from: the French Ministry of Culture throughDRAC Île-de-France, the General Council of Seine-et-Marne, the Cinema National Center (CNC) and the DICRÉAM.
